Nettet4. jul. 2024 · Back in 1972, John Wayne recorded a spoken word album called America, Why I Love Her, described as “a series of heartfelt, patriotic speeches over a bed of stirring music.”. You can stream the entire album below ( or over on Spotify ). Above, we’re featuring the 8th track on the release, Wayne’s recitation and exegesis of the Pledge of ...
